    I bought some mushroom's yesterday, And this is on it..

    Very thick base, with 2 " vents " about an inch long sticking up, But no tentacles ..?? I's around 2 inches across, round base and about the same in height..
    A purpleish/blue color going into a dark flesh tone color at base.. With some spots of the same color in the purpleish....

    It shows no damage, eats good, and I see waste coming out of one of the vents at times.. The other vent must gather food..??
    I got it at the LFS.. I don't think anyone knew it was on it..

    Can an Anemone lose his tentacles and grow them back..??
    OR, do you think he retracted them..?? Till he feels safe..??

    Two vents sounds more like a tunicate, but it's really hard to tell in the pics
